Ford Ka, New Ranger Pickup Won't Come To U.S.
Ford's decided smaller may not always be better. CEO Alan Mulally told Automotive News this weekend they won't be selling the Ka minicar or the next-gen-for-the-global-marketplace 2012 Ford Ranger pickup here in the U.S. [AutoNews] -

2012 Ford Ranger Spied Again, Now With Details
The 2012 Ford Ranger, expected to debut for the 2012 model year, will feature an EcoBoost 1.6-liter turbo four-cylinder engine. PickupTrucks.com spotted this one and have more details for us on the lonely island-of-a-segment. More » -

2012 "T6" Ford Ranger Spotted Across Globe
Underneath these Mazda B250-bodied mules, shot in Michigan in right-hand-drive and Australia in left-hand-drive configuration, is the "T6" EcoBoost-powered global platform replacement for the 2012 Ford Ranger. Looks like compact trucks ain't dead yet. [PickupTrucks] -

2010 Ford Ranger: Now With AdvanceTrac And Roll Stability Control
The Ford Ranger may be withering on the vine after 13 years without an update, but the 2010 Ford Ranger is set to get some major safety upgrades. Unfortunately, it's not getting much else. More » -
